Output d2e6a3886ddfccb66dc0143064f614e9c6572cb83b73fd757863d91b51b402e5:5

value
7415500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2c643d247e97f2bb020f40fd61f2454c3f0642a OP_EQUAL
address
3GXguJsXdBCSucBqa1xPLLdmBx2F2koh3u
transaction
d2e6a3886ddfccb66dc0143064f614e9c6572cb83b73fd757863d91b51b402e5
confirmations
378469
spent
true